I had a question regarding the Forest Ecosystem within the problem solving game. 
There are producers (so no calories needed, only provide calories), that are either having Food Source = Waste, or Food Source = Sunlight.
I was wondering whether the Producers having their Food Source from Sunlight are affected by the “Cloud cover” metric, that on can check on the monitors? Therefore covered cloud might reduce the calories the Producers can actually produce and then I have to take that percentage into account??
But I guess I'm thinking way too complicated about this and Imbellus actually does not care about real biology at all…

Q: I was wondering whether the Producers having their Food Source from Sunlight are affected by the “Cloud cover” metric, that one can check on the monitors?

The food source indicated for producers is irrelevant in terms of the strategy to follow during the game (there is no rule of the game related to that). Whether it is waste or sunlight it doesn’t matter, therefore you can ignore that variable for the sake of building the chain.
